Computer-mirrored panel input device
First Claim
Patent Images
1. A system for digital input and virtual feedback comprising:
- manually operable input means for providing a digital signal relative to movement of the manually operable input means;
display means for displaying a virtual image of the manually operable input means including a visual position indication of the manually operable input means;
CPU means for managing operation of the system, receiving, processing and routing digital signals from the manually operable input means and driving the display means to provide the virtual image and the visual position indication corresponding to movement of the manually operable input means and providing the digital signals to digitally controllable devices and storing a snapshot of one or more real-time operating values associated with the manually operable input means in response to a first user signal, the snapshot being stored in a separate assigned series of memory registers, representing the position of the manually operable input means at the time the first user signal is received, to retrieve the snapshot in response to a second user signal, and to display the positions of the manually operable input means on the virtual image according to the snapshot data retrieved; and
memory means for storing data and control routines for use by the CPU means.
5 Assignments
0 Petitions
Accused Products
Abstract
A control panel for digital input having multiple rotary knobs without absolute minimum and maximum settings feeds knob position information back to an operator by providing a display of the knobs with position indicators. The display is updated according to real adjustment of the knobs. This arrangement allows the knobs to be assigned to different inputs and the apparent positions of the knobs to be changed without requiring moving the real knobs. In a preferred embodiment the control system is applied to an audio mixer panel.
88 Citations
22 Claims
-
1. A system for digital input and virtual feedback comprising:
-
manually operable input means for providing a digital signal relative to movement of the manually operable input means; display means for displaying a virtual image of the manually operable input means including a visual position indication of the manually operable input means; CPU means for managing operation of the system, receiving, processing and routing digital signals from the manually operable input means and driving the display means to provide the virtual image and the visual position indication corresponding to movement of the manually operable input means and providing the digital signals to digitally controllable devices and storing a snapshot of one or more real-time operating values associated with the manually operable input means in response to a first user signal, the snapshot being stored in a separate assigned series of memory registers, representing the position of the manually operable input means at the time the first user signal is received, to retrieve the snapshot in response to a second user signal, and to display the positions of the manually operable input means on the virtual image according to the snapshot data retrieved; and memory means for storing data and control routines for use by the CPU means.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. An audio mix controller comprising:
-
manually operable input means for providing digital signals relative to movement of the manually operable input means; display means for displaying virtual images of the manually operable input means including a visual position indication of the manually operable input means; CPU means for managing operation of the system, receiving, processing and routing digital signals from the manually operable input means, and driving the display means to provide the virtual image and the visual position indication corresponding to movement of the manually operable input means and to provide the digital signals to digitally controllable devices, and storing a snapshot of the one or more real-time operating values associated with the manually operable input means in response to a first user signal, the snapshot being stored in a separate assigned series of memory registers, representing the position of the manually operable input means at the time the first user signal is received, to retrieve the snapshot in response to a second user signal, and to display the positions of the manually operable input means on the virtual image according to the snapshot data retrieved; memory means for storing data and control routines for use by the CPU means; and digitally controllable audio signal processing and mixing means for receiving, processing and mixing audio signals from the CPU means.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A method for displaying a virtual image and a position of a manually adjustable digital input device in a control system, comprising the steps of:
-
storing a snapshot of one or more digital values indicating the position of the manually adjustable digital input device in an operating register in response to a first user signal; retrieving the snapshot in response to a second user signal; displaying the virtual image and the position of the manually adjustable digital input device on a display according to the retrieved snapshot; amending the snapshot of the one or more digital values according to movement of the manually adjustable digital input device; and updating the position of the virtual image according to the amended snapshot of the one or more digital values.
-
-
14. An apparatus for providing visual simulated, realistic feedback to a user that corresponds to a user-input at a mixer, comprising:
-
(a) one or more input devices providing one or more independent signals to the mixer relative to movement of the one or more input devices; (b) a display positioned to be observable by the user manipulating the one or more input devices; (c) a CPU connected to the mixer, the CPU controlling the display and presenting a simulated, realistic image of the mixer and the one or more input devices on the display storing a snapshot of the one or more real-time operating values associated with the one or more input devices in response to a first user signal and retrieving the snapshot in response to a second user signal and displaying the positions of the one or more input devices on the virtual image according to the snapshot data received and updating the simulated, realistic image of the mixer and the one or more input devices in response to movement of the one or more input devices based on the one or more independent signals; and (d) a communication link coupling the mixer, the display and the CPU. - View Dependent Claims (15, 16, 17, 18, 19, 20)
-
-
21. A method for displaying realistic, simulated positional information to a user for one or more mixing controls having a movable portion for varying a signal in a control system, comprising the steps of:
-
(a) storing a snapshot of one or more digital values in a memory of the control system in response to a first user signal, the one or more digital values indicating magnitude of an input signal associated with the one or more mixing controls; (b) retrieving the snapshot in response to a second user signal; (c) displaying a simulated, realistic image of the one or more mixing controls on a video display screen, along with an indication of input magnitude according to the retrieved snapshot; (d) amending the snapshot of the one or more digital values according to movement of the movable portion of the one or more mixer controls; and (e) updating the simulated, realistic image of the one or more mixing controls to indicate the actual change of the one or more mixing controls on the video display screen according to the changed digital value in a realistic manner.
-
-
22. A computer program embodied on a computer-readable medium for displaying realistic, simulated positional information to a user for one or more mixing controls having a movable portion for varying a signal in a control system, comprising:
-
(a) logic that stores a snapshot of one or more digital values in a memory of the control system in response to a first user signal, the one or more digital values indicating magnitude of an input signal associated with the one or more mixing controls; (b) logic the retrieves the snapshot in response to a second user signal; (c) logic that displays a simulated, realistic image of the one or more mixing controls on a video display screen, along with an indication of input magnitude according to the retrieved snapshot; (d) logic that amends the snapshot of the one or more digital values according to movement of the movable portion of the one or more mixer controls; and (e) logic that updates the simulated, realistic image of the one or more mixing controls to indicate the actual change of the one or more mixing controls on the video display screen according to the changed digital value in a realistic manner.
-
Specification